Course content

• Foundations of EU Competition Law: Principles and Framework
• Abuse of Dominant Position: Legal and Economic Analysis
• Cartels and Anti-Competitive Agreements: Detection and Enforcement
• Merger Control: Procedures and Substantive Assessment
• State Aid and Public Procurement in the EU
• Digital Markets and Competition Law: Challenges and Innovations
• Enforcement and Compliance: Best Practices for Businesses
• Judicial Review and Appeals in EU Competition Cases
• International Dimensions of EU Competition Law
• Case Studies and Practical Applications in EU Competition Law

This program is not intended to replace or serve as an equivalent to obtaining a formal degree or diploma. It should be noted that this course is not accredited by a recognized awarding body or regulatory authority.
